Tentative permissible levels (TPLs) of chemicals in the water of water objects used for drinking and domestic-recreation purposes
Ориентировочные допустимые уровни (ОДУ) химических веществ в воде водных объектов хозяйственно-питьевого и культурно-бытового водопользования
Status: Not effective
Approximate permissible levels (TACs) of chemicals in water bodies of water bodies are developed on the basis of calculated and express-experimental methods for predicting toxicity and are used only at the stage of preventive sanitary inspection of enterprises under design or under construction, reconstructed by sewage treatment plants.
